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9222003558 05 0531275378
82027 63013
82027 63013
667866 9569460 0636 913426
All about undefined
Interested in learning more?
82027 63013
667866 9569460 0636 913426
See more
215503990 427015 88
82189964667 46 729865
See more
3707384 856076 682
2491 53580660 717 423049
See more